Erectile Dysfunction is one of the most common sexual health erotic issues affecting men worldwide. It is defined as the consistent in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ient for satisfactory sexual activity.
Erectile dysfunction can occur at any age but becomes more common as men grow older. The condition can result from both physical and psychological causes.
Physical causes may include cardiovascular disease, diabetes, nerve damage, hormonal imbalance, or medication side effects. Psychological factors such as stress, anxiety, and depression can also contribute to erectile difficulties.
Diagnosis involves a detailed medical history, physical examination, and sometimes laboratory tests to evaluate hormone levels and cardiovascular health.
Treatment options vary depending on the cause. Lifestyle improvements, psychological counseling, medications, and hormone therapy are among the common approaches used in andrology clinics.
Early treatment is important because erectile dysfunction can sometimes be an early warning sign of underlying cardiovascular disease.
